Output fb7115c6c3823929e35da55513394ab819b5d68cfc2a537be6965336603d05a6:1

value
66641268
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bddf66353b74740c62e400b251c0893be9ede94c OP_EQUALVERIFY OP_CHECKSIG
address
1JJxLJrvGcTJiScqTCx7FAFiY2RxE3ixHn
transaction
fb7115c6c3823929e35da55513394ab819b5d68cfc2a537be6965336603d05a6
spent
true